2017-01-11 4 views
1

나는 받는다는화물이 설정 발견Wildfly 10을 다운로드하고 테스트 사용자를 추가로 다운로드하려면 maven화물을 구성하는 방법은 무엇입니까?

<plugin> 
    <inherited>false</inherited> 
    <groupId>org.codehaus.cargo</groupId> 
    <artifactId>cargo-maven3-plugin</artifactId> 
    <configuration> 
     <container> 
      <containerId>wildfly10x</containerId> 
      <zipUrlInstaller> 
       <url>http://download.jboss.org/wildfly/10.1.0.Final/wildfly-10.1.0.Final.zip</url> 
       <downloadDir>${project.basedir}/.cargo/downloads</downloadDir> 
       <extractDir>${project.basedir} 
        /.cargo/extracts</extractDir> 
      </zipUrlInstaller> 
     </container> 
    </configuration> 
    <executions> 
     <execution> 
      <id>install-cargo</id> 
      <phase>process-test-resources</phase> 
      <goals> 
       <goal>install</goal> 
      </goals> 
     </execution> 
    </executions> 
</plugin> 

을하지만이 작동하지 않습니다.

누구나 올바른 구성을 제공 할 수 있습니까?

나는 또한 사용자를 추가하고 싶습니다. 그렇게하는 방법?

답변

0

이것은 나를 위해 일한 것입니다 :

mvn clean package cargo:run 
:

<profiles> 
     <!-- mvn clean package cargo:run --> 
     <profile> 
      <id>wildfly-standalone</id> 
      <activation> 
       <activeByDefault>true</activeByDefault> 
      </activation> 
      <build> 
       <plugins> 
        <plugin> 
         <groupId>org.codehaus.cargo</groupId> 
         <artifactId>cargo-maven2-plugin</artifactId> 
         <version>${cargo-maven2-plugin.version}</version> 

         <configuration> 

          <container> 
           <containerId>wildfly10x</containerId> 
           <zipUrlInstaller> 
            <url>http://download.jboss.org/wildfly/10.1.0.Final/wildfly-10.1.0.Final.zip</url> 
           </zipUrlInstaller> 
          </container> 

          <configuration> 
           <properties> 
            <cargo.hostname>127.0.0.1</cargo.hostname> 
            <cargo.jboss.management-http.port>9990</cargo.jboss.management-http.port> 
            <cargo.servlet.users>testUser:admin1234!</cargo.servlet.users> 
           </properties> 
          </configuration> 

         </configuration> 
        </plugin> 
       </plugins> 
      </build> 
     </profile> 

하는 것은 다음과 같은 명령을 실행하는 데 필요한 설정을 다운로드하고 설치하려면